We Are Hiring
WordPress Developer

Freemius is a SaaS startup that helps plugin & theme developers around the globe run their business and accept payments, manage subscriptions & software licensing, get user-data, offer trials and (much) more.

Hi, my name is Vova Feldman, and I’m the founder of Freemius. I started the company with the vision of enabling coders around the globe to make their livelihood from building, sustaining, and growing subscription-first software product businesses of their passion.

We are looking for a skilled WordPress developer to take ownership of the entire technical operation of our WordPress-powered website, blog, and knowledge base.

What You Will Be Doing

We are looking for a skilled web developer to take ownership of the entire technical operation of our WordPress-powered website, blog, and knowledge base. You will be working alongside a team of other developers, marketers, and product people in creating, maintaining, and updating our website as the company evolves. 

Responsibilities
  1. Building and maintaining WordPress & Elementor.
  2. Testing and improving the design of the website.
  3. Creating and growing a library of reusable custom Elementor widgets.
  4. Maintaining the appearance of websites by enforcing content standards.
  5. Working with WordPress themes and plugins. Communicating design ideas.
  6. Incorporating functionalities and features in the form of plugins.
  7. Performing ongoing updates of plugins and WordPress.
  8. Optimizing the website for speed and load time performance.
  9. Working alongside the marketing team.
Growth Opportunities
  1. Becoming involved in the development of the Freemius open-source WordPress SDK.
  2. Expanding knowledge and responsibilities to other web development activities in the company.
  3. Working alongside the marketing team, sourcing relevant data about WordPress plugin & theme business practices, and creating analysis for our written content and video efforts.

Our Stack

Frontend

Our projects are built in multiple frontend frameworks, including ReactJS, Angular, AngularJS, and Vue.js.

Version Control

All our code is version controlled using Git. We use GitHub and BitBucket to host our repos and follow GitFlow as our branching model.

IDE

We use JetBrains’ PhpStorm as our primary IDE with Xdebug configured. We also use Visual Studio Code, mostly for React and Angular development.

Documentation

We manage our project’s coding conventions on a private Wiki and maintain our technical documentation on a shared Google Drive.

Who Are We Looking For

You are a self-taught web developer who enjoys challenges, is not scared of learning new things, and gets a buzz of satisfaction after solving interesting problems.

The WP Admin is your 2nd home. You like tinkering with plugins and making them work for you exactly the way you want them, whether through configuration or code customization.

You want to be part of a product company with a strong technical team.

You prefer to work on a single evolving website and perfect it to the last pixel rather than scattering your attention and time on multiple projects.

You know that attention to detail is what separates the good from the great.

You have a good eye for UI and a solid understanding of UX.

While you enjoy working and collaborating with people, you do your best work in isolation without interruption.

You’re great at written communication through instant messaging and emails. You can convey your message in a clear and concise form, an essential skill for a distributed team.

You embrace failures and learn from them. You push yourself to grow & get better professionally. You’re open to constructive feedback and humble enough to receive it from any team member.

You want to take part in a journey of an agile & fast-growing startup.

Excellent verbal and written English

Easy to communicate with – you’re good at expressing your thoughts in writing

Organized and methodological

Comfortable working remotely during European timezone hours (9-6 GMT+2)

A quick learner

Hard worker and passionate – we are a startup

Good eye for UI and a solid grasp of UX

3+ years of experience in building PHP-powered websites

Knowledge of WordPress plugin and theme development with a clear understanding o Actions and Filters

Proficient in HTML, CSS, JavaScript, WordPress & Elementor
Capable of creating basic SQL queries
Must know the way around object-oriented programming

2 years of JavaScript dev experience

2 years of Chrome Dev Tools experience

Bonus

Bachelor’s degree in computer science or related field, or relevant experience

Experience with modern SPA technologies (ReactJS, AngularJS, Angular2+, Vue.js, etc.)

You already use Freemius in one of your plugins/themes

Package manager and automation tool experience

Benefits

Work from anywhere, as long as you have your computer, a strong internet connection and can be productive

Work in a flat organization where your voice is always heard

Opportunities for paid travel to attend WordCamps and other industry conferences

Job horizon – we are looking for a long term engagement and would love to see you grow with and within the company

The Application Process

  1. Intro call with the CTO
  2. Technical screening task
  3. Soft-skills interviews with the CTO
  4. Reference check
  5. A formal job offer

Freemius is committed to creating a diverse environment and is proud to be an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, gender, gender identity or expression, sexual orientation, national origin, genetics, disability, age, or veteran status.

Hello!